China announces its reprisals against the United States while hoping for a “deal”

Anthony Kwan/AFP only a few minutes after the entry into force of the customs duties decreed by Donald Trump against him, China unveiled, Tuesday, February 4, his first reprisals. Beijing announced the taxation of customs duties of 15 % on liquefied coal and natural gas (LNG) from the United States and 10 % on crude oil, agricultural machines and certain large displacement vehicles. It also sets up a reinforced export control over certain strategic metals, including tungsten and molybdenum, and, as it threatened to do, seized the World Trade Organization on the practices of the new American president.
